BERLIN (AP) — A union is calling on ground staff at Berlin's two airports to walk off the job for several hours Thursday in a pay dispute.
The ver.di union said Wednesday that it was calling on employees of three ground service companies to walk out between 4 a.m. (0200 GMT) and 10 a.m. (0800 GMT). It said pay talks with the firms were stalled.
So-called warning strikes such as the one planned at Berlin's Tegel and Schoenefeld airports Thursday are used regularly as a tactic to increase pressure in German wage negotiations.
